MaintenanCe

Indoor Unit - Cleaning Interval
Clean the product regularly to maintain optimal performance and to prevent possible breakdown. Refer to Figure 13 for the basic components
of the indoor unit. Refer to Table 5 for detailed instructions on maintenance. Review all safety instructions and warnings at the front of this
manual; and adhere to all warnings and notes on this page before proceeding with maintenance.
Figure 13: Art Cool Mirror Indoor Unit Basic Components
• Turn off the power and unplug the cord before performing any maintenance to avoid electric shock.
• Never use water that is hotter than 104 °F (40 °C) when cleaning the filters; because it may cause deformation (warping) or discoloration.
• Never use volatile substances when cleaning the filters; because they may damage the surface of the product.
• The location and shape of the filter may differ in the Single Zone Inverter units, depending on the model.
• Be sure to clean the heat exchanger coils of the outdoor unit regularly. Dirt collected in the coils may decrease the operational efficiency or
increase energy costs.
